About the Role

Wells Fargo is seeking a Lead Architect to strengthen and sustain our SaaS security architecture and enterprise threat modeling capabilities. This role plays a foundational part in securing enterprise SaaS services and advising technology leaders through complex risk and architecture decisions.

You will partner closely with architecture, engineering, and risk teams to deliver threat models, security assessments, and architectural guidance that directly informs how technology is designed, approved, and deployed.

In This Role, You Will:

  • Lead complex projects and initiatives with companywide scope and visibility
  • Identify and account for AI model limitations, security risks, operational constraints, and misuse scenarios in architecture decisions
  • Create and contribute to architectural artifacts for key technology initiatives
  • Help define future-state technology architecture and strategy
  • Identify initiatives with medium to high architectural impact
  • Conduct in-depth technology and system assessments to shape architecture solutions
  • Communicate enterprise architecture strategy to both technical teams and leadership
  • Make decisions related to the development and maintenance of architectures
  • Apply compliance and risk management requirements across supported areas
  • Ensure solutions align with Wells Fargo standards, policies, methodologies, and industry best practices
  • Collaborate across teams to resolve issues and deliver secure, scalable outcomes

Required Qualifications:

  • 5+ years of Architecture experience, or equivalent demonstrated through one or a combination of the following: work experience, training, military experience, or education

Desired Technical Skills:

  • SaaS security architecture (enterprise-scale platforms)
  • Hands-on experience leveraging Generative AI to accelerate secure-by-design architectures, evaluate solution designs, propose risk-reducing controls, and improve automation and operational efficiency
  • Familiarity with agentic AI concepts, including agents used to orchestrate workflows and system interactions
  • Cloud security architecture (Azure, AWS, and/or GCP)
  • Enterprise threat modeling (e.g., STRIDE, ATT&CK)
  • Identity and access management (SSO, federation, privileged access)
  • Data protection controls (encryption, DLP, key management)
  • Secure SaaS onboarding and shared-responsibility models
  • API, integration, and platform security
  • CI/CD and developer tooling security
  • Zero Trust architecture concepts
  • Security risk assessment and remediation planning
